Sr8Mn2FeN8 is an experimental metal nitride compound combining strontium, manganese, and iron in a nitride matrix. This material belongs to the family of transition metal nitrides, which are being actively researched for applications requiring high hardness, thermal stability, and unique magnetic or electronic properties. As a ternary nitride system, it represents an emerging class of materials designed to improve upon binary nitride compounds through compositional engineering.
